Default Remapping?

Im a noob at this stuff but eager to learn what does it mean to remap the ecu or other components if possible?

It means changing the data values (and sometimes the program code) the ECU uses to control the engine. So, boost targets, fuel mixtures, ignition timing, electronic throttle response and so-forth can all be altered, to generate more power and torque, more economy, more flexibility or combinations of any of the above.
